Door Refacing in Dayton, OH
Door refacing services provide a way for homeowners to update the appearance of their exterior doors without the need for full replacement. This process involves applying a new veneer or surface overlay to the existing door frame, allowing for a fresh, modern look or a style that better complements the property’s aesthetic. Projects typically include refacing front entry doors, patio doors, or other exterior doors that may have experienced wear or damage, helping to enhance curb appeal and improve the overall look of the property.

Door Refacing Questions
What is door refacing? Door refacing involves replacing the door’s surface with a new veneer or overlay to improve appearance and functionality.
Can door refacing update the style of a home? Yes, it offers a variety of finishes and designs to enhance the exterior look of a property.
Is door refacing suitable for all door types? It works best on solid wood or composite doors that are in good structural condition.
What are common reasons to consider door refacing? Homeowners often choose refacing to refresh an outdated look or improve door durability without full replacement.
